    At airSlate, our journey began in Boston, USA, in 2008. What started as a single product with 3,000 customers has grown into an influential tech company with 1000+ team members across six offices worldwide. In 2022, airSlate reached a total valuation of $1.25 billion and became a 'Unicorn 🦄'. But even as we scale, team members remain our most valuable asset. That's why we've built a company that excites people about their work.


    We develop products that serve over 100 million users with no-code workflow automation, electronic signature, and document management solutions. The company's portfolio of award-winning products, signNow, pdfFiller, DocHub, WorkFlow, Instapage, and US Legal Forms, empower teams to digitally transform the way their organizations run.


    About pdfFiller team:


    We are a passionate and ambitious team of 120+ people on a mission to succeed with our online PDF creator and editor –  pdfFiller.

    pdfFiller empowers over 10 million users every month to create and edit PDFs, send them for signing, and securely store documents within a single application. Offering unlimited storage, unlimited templates, and cross-platform integration, pdfFiller is the only PDF editor needed to get your document done.


    Now, we are looking for a Senior Product Manager to join us in the next chapter of growth as our brand expands and we bring new products to market.



    Responsibilities:

    • Define and manage the product backlog and roadmap, ensuring alignment with airSlate products
    • Develop and prioritize strategic and tactical initiatives to achieve product OKRs
    • Generate, validate, and iterate on product hypotheses
    • Launch and analyze A/B tests, reporting on expected and actual outcomes to drive data-driven decisions
    • Conduct user interviews and analyze customer feedback to guide product improvements
    • Work closely with analytics to measure and optimize product performance across key funnels
    • Partner with EMs, UX writers, designers, technical support, and stakeholders, including C-level executives
    • Actively participate in roadmap planning and backlog grooming sessions



    Requirements:

    • 4+ years of experience as a Product Manager or Product Owner
    • Strong expertise in roadmap creation, backlog management, and prioritization techniques
    • Proven track record of hypothesis generation, A/B testing, and analyzing results
    • Experience in conducting user interviews
    • Proficiency in working with data
    • Deep understanding of product funnels and key metric
    • Developed soft skills and the ability to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ams
    • Familiarity with engineering workflows and processes
    • Strong ownership and delivery competence
    • Proficiency in English (B2 or higher)



    Would be a plus experience with:

    • Document editing domains/e-signature/workflow automation
    • Experience in SaaS products
    • Proficiency in SQL
    • Experience in people management as a Team Lead, Scrum Master, or Project Manager
